MASSAGE CHAIR HAVING AN IMPROVED ARMREST AND SHOULDER SLIDING MECHANISM, WIRELESS CHARGER, HAMMERING DEVICES, AND OXYGEN GENERATION
The present invention is directed to a massage chair having a massage chair frame, a massage system, and a noise-reducing, enclosure device. The frame includes a first end, a second end, a seat body area portion, and a back body area portion. The massage system includes at least one air massage element, an air pump, and at least one air valve device for regulating air flow into and out of the air massage element. The enclosure device includes an enclosure housing and noise-reducing material positioned inside the housing. The housing encloses the air pump and air valve device(s) during operation such that noise generated from or made by the air pump and air valve device(s) during operation is reduced, contained or eliminated. DEVICE, SYSTEMS, AND METHODS FOR PREVENTION OF DEEP VEIN THROMBOSIS
Embodiments provide devices, systems and methods for preventing deep vein (DV) thrombosis (DVT). One embodiment provides a DVT prevention device including a cuff that fits over a patient's knee, an applanator coupled to an inside cuff surface, an expandable member (EM) coupled to the applanator, a pressure source fluidically coupled to the EM and a controller for controlling EM inflation. When the EM is inflated, it applies a force to the applanator which is transmitted to the knee back surface causing a popliteal vein (PV) under the cuff to be compressed so as to increase backpressure behind the compressed PV and subsequently increase the velocity of blood flow in the leg DV's when the EM is deflated. The EM can be inflated in a cycle including pulsed inflation, inflation hold and relaxation. The cycles can be repeated and adjusted to achieve a desired increase of blood flow/velocity in leg DV's.

POSE-ADJUSTABLE RIGID-FLEXIBLE COUPLED WAIST REHABILITATION ROBOT
The present disclosure belongs to the technical field of rehabilitation medical devices, and in particular relates to a pose-adjustable rigid-flexible coupled waist rehabilitation robot. The robot comprises a fixed platform, a movable platform connected to the fixed platform, a lumbar vertebra support assembly mounted on the movable platform, and two support airbags symmetrically arranged at both sides of the lumbar vertebra support assembly. The lumbar vertebra support assembly comprises a plurality of bellow air bags arranged in parallel. By controlling the pressure in a plurality of bellow air bags arranged in parallel, the lumbar vertebra support assembly at the lumbar vertebra position can be adjusted to different curvatures to adapt to different patients, such that the lumbar vertebra support assembly can support the lumbar vertebra part of the patient in a perfectly fitting manner to guarantee the comfort in the rehabilitation training process.
